Synthetic leather - also known as faux leather or artificial leather, is a man-made material designed to mimic the look and feel of genuine leather without using animal hides. It is typically created from various synthetic materials, such as polyurethane (PU) or polyvinyl chloride (PVC), layered or coated onto a fabric backing. Synthetic leather can be used in a wide range of products, including clothing, upholstery, footwear, and accessories.

Advantages of synthetic leather include its often lower cost, durability, and resistance to moisture. It also provides an ethical and cruelty-free alternative to traditional leather. However, it may not have the same natural texture, breathability, or longevity as genuine leather, and its quality can vary depending on the manufacturing process and materials used.

In the movie "Avatar," Eywa is depicted as the spiritual and ecological deity of the Na'vi people on the planet Pandora. Eywa is a central concept in Na'vi culture and belief systems. Eywa is seen as a guiding and nurturing force that connects all living things on Pandora. It is often referred to as the "All Mother". The Na'vi believe that Eywa resides in all living organisms and is an essential part of the planet's ecosystem. This belief reinforces their deep respect for nature and their commitment to living in harmony with it.
